Labrador Retrievers and Border Collies typically experience their first heat cycle between six months to a year of age, with most females coming into heat around 6 to 9 months. However, the exact timing can vary based on factors like genetics, health, and environmental conditions. It's important to monitor their behavior and consult with a veterinarian for guidance on care during this period.
